Types of Bamboo Flooring


There are 3 standard options: strand-woven, vertical, and straight. House owners can choose which type of bamboo flooring to acquire based on their traits. The customer's designated visual impacts the selected Bamboo flooring type.

Solid - Upright Bamboo Flooring


Thin strips of dry bamboo timber glued up and down and pressed making use of high heat as well as stress develop this type of bamboo flooring.
The thinnest side of the bamboo slabs will certainly be in a vertical type. After that, a company bonding, pushing, and also lamination will certainly follow. As a result of their technique of signing up with, the bamboo strips include a slim grain pattern.
The advantage concerning this kind of bamboo flooring is that it is durable and extremely budget friendly. It offers a elegant and sophisticated flooring finish. It is not extensively offered.

Strong - Horizontal Bamboo Flooring


You will observe that this kind is virtually the like vertical bamboo flooring. But it has a minor variation. Straight bamboo is one of the most popular types of bamboo flooring.
It is made by drying out massive strips of bamboo, cutting these larger pieces into thinner strips, and then gluing them to create slabs. The boards will certainly then go through pressure as well as warm to ensure they are well fastened.
All-natural bamboo has a lighter shade. Therefore, the strips are often tarnished. While carbonized bamboo will certainly be less hard than regular bamboo, if you need a darker color, it might do you great. It additionally gives the all-natural bamboo looks and also a variety of options.

Strand Woven Bamboo Flooring


Shredding the bamboo to draw out the fibers is just one of the much more enticing steps in producing strand-woven bamboo floors.
The bamboo fiber is commonly blended with a sticky after it's made to a pulp. The material is after that knitted and also pressed together under terrific heat, as the name recommends.
After making upright and also straight bamboo, the strips offer to produce strand woven bamboo. The eco-conscious buyer may locate this attribute appealing. The factor is that it makes certain that the whole bamboo stalk generates extremely little waste.

Engineered Bamboo Flooring


Both solid and engineered bamboo flooring options are offered. As soon as the bamboo wood fits, it isn't very easy to compare them.
Their differences are due to their production. For example, engineered bamboo timber has a thin plywood backing.
Whether crafted or strong, bamboo flooring is tough, resilient, as well as appealing.
Engineered bamboo flooring utilizes the floating wood flooring over a thin foam base. They may also remain in the kind of wide slabs. For example, they are offered in widths approximately 19 cm.

Bamboo Flooring Guide – All About Bamboo Hardwood


Eco Friendly Bamboo Flooring


Bamboo is considered a sustainable, renewable eco friendly product because it grows much faster than other hardwoods. Most hardwood species take 20 to 50 years to harvest. Bamboo takes only three to five years, and because the plant regenerates new stalks after harvesting it does not require clearing vast tracts of land as with other hard wood species.


Bamboo Flooring Cost


It’s highly productive growth rate makes the bamboo flooring cost substantially lower than other hardwood flooring. Per square foot bamboo wood flooring ranges from $2-$10 and is generally about $1 less than other types of equal grade hardwood.



The very cheap stuff is not highly recommended however. Though bamboo is an eco friendly material, alot of bamboo flooring is produced in China where there is minimal regulation over the production process. Adhesives are used to bind the bamboo together. Lower quality products may use adhesives and finishes which release urea-formaldehyde into the air. Higher quality products will have a certification from a third party like FloorScore or Greenguard. These seals of approval will ensure that the product is safe from emission of VOC’s (volatile organic compounds).


Durability of Bamboo Wood Flooring


You should also avoid going el cheapo if you want to get a long lasting durable product. A decent quality bamboo wood flooring product will come with a quality warranty to back it up. While bamboo flooring products do not come with quality ratings like laminate flooring products do, quality bamboo flooring does come with a full warranty. Many manufacturers offer a lifetime structural warranty with factory finishes warranteed for 25 years minimum. Some products do provide a third party hardness rating as well.



Bamboo is highly durable like many hardwoods, particularly the strand woven bamboo flooring. When properly maintained it can last for decades. There is also what’s called vertical bamboo and horizontal bamboo flooring. These are also as hard as many hardwoods like oak. Strand woven is by far the hardest, about twice as hard as vertical or horizontal bamboo due to it’s production process. Bamboo flooring which is carbonized to make the color darker is less hard than non carbonized bamboo.
